Espagnolette

Espagnolette handles are found on many double-glazed windows. They operate multi-point locking mechanisms. The spindle at the back of the handle is placed into a gearbox inside the window. When turned by the gearbox, it moves the shootbolt that secures the perimeter around the opening window. Espagnolette handles are versatile and can be used for tilt-and-turn window systems as well as traditional cock spur windows. They are available in a variety of styles, including cranked off-set and locking designs as well as peardrops, monkeytails as well as reeded, teardrop, and handles that can be adapted to modern and traditional tastes.

The term "cranked" refers to an ergonomic lever design that is a little further away from the handleframe and allows for larger space between the window frame and the hand while operating. This can be a great benefit when the original handles were situated right up against the edge of the frame making them difficult to operate. Cranked designs are offered in right or left handed versions based on the orientation of the windows they are being replaced on.

Espag handles are typically found on uPVC or double glazed aluminium window frames. They have a 7mm squared spindle which operates the multi-point lock system when it is moved and are compatible with both tilt and turn as well as traditional cock spur window systems. They are extremely versatile, and can be used to hold different types of window stays.
